WebJun 1, 2024 · The high decibel sound of compressed air blown in or near the ears can cause permanent hearing loss. Compressed air can enter the navel, even through a layer of clothing, and inflate and rupture the intestines. Compressed air can enter the bloodstream, and death is possible if it makes its way to blood vessels in the brain. WebJun 1, 2024 · Compressed air is powerful and can be dangerous—even deadly—when misused. WebCompression (or a pinched nerve) can come from herniated discs in the spine, osteoarthritis, bone spurs, severe muscle injuries, and even prolonged use of tight clothing such as shoes or “skinny jeans”. It can even happen when you hold your body in one position for long periods of time, such as sleeping. WebSigns Need to Throw Your Shoes Out. There are 3 main places where shoes can wear including the outsole, midsole and upper and interior. The midsole refers to the cushioning layer in the middle of the shoe. This layer is meant to absorb and shock as you’re walking. The outsoles are the bottom of the shoe.
